Methodology

Infrastructure risk rankings combine four data sources, each weighted equally (25%): (1) EPA Drinking Water Infrastructure Needs Survey (DWINS 2023) — state-level 20-year funding gap per capita for pipe replacement, treatment, and storage; (2) Census ACS housing vintage — percentage of homes built before 1980, when lead solder and galvanized pipes were common; (3) EPA SDWIS violation and enforcement data — system-level compliance history; (4) Lead and Copper Rule indicators — service line material inventories and 90th percentile lead testing results. The combined score is normalized to a 0-100% probability scale.

Frequently Asked Questions

What does pipe failure probability mean?

Pipe failure probability estimates the likelihood of water main breaks, lead contamination from corroded pipes, or service disruptions based on infrastructure age, state funding gaps, violation history, and lead indicators. It is not a prediction of imminent failure, but a risk assessment based on known factors.

How is infrastructure risk calculated?

The risk score combines four equally weighted factors: state-level infrastructure funding gap per capita (from EPA DWINS 2023), housing vintage (Census ACS pre-1980 housing percentage), water system violation and enforcement history (EPA SDWIS), and lead exposure indicators (service line probability and testing results).

What can homeowners do about aging infrastructure?

Test your tap water annually, especially for lead. Check if your home has a lead service line through your water utility. Consider a whole-house water filter (NSF/ANSI 53 certified). Review your water system Consumer Confidence Report for violation history.

Does high risk mean my water is unsafe right now?

Not necessarily. Infrastructure risk indicates long-term vulnerability, not current contamination. However, areas with aging pipes and high violation counts have a statistically higher chance of water quality issues. Regular testing is the best way to verify your water safety.
